What is a Siege Sensitivity Calculator?
A siege sensitivity calculator is a specialized tool designed for Rainbow Six Siege players to mathematically determine their mouse sensitivity across various magnifications. Unlike generic shooters, Siege uses a complex “Shadow Legacy” system (introduced in Year 5) that allows players to set unique sensitivity values for different optical magnifications: 1.0x, 1.5x, 2.0x, 2.5x, 3.0x, 4.0x, 5.0x, and 12.0x.
Using a siege sensitivity calculator is crucial for maintaining muscle memory. When you switch between a Holo sight (1.0x) and an ACOG (2.5x), the game scales your mouse movement based on your Field of View (FOV). Without precise calculations, your aim might feel “floaty” or “sluggish” when aiming down sights (ADS). Professional players use these calculators to ensure their physical mouse movement translates consistently to screen distance, regardless of the optic used.
Common misconceptions include the belief that eDPI is the only metric that matters. While eDPI (DPI multiplied by Sensitivity) gives a baseline for hipfire, it fails to account for the ADS multipliers and FOV scaling that define the Siege experience. This siege sensitivity calculator solves that by bridging the gap between raw hardware input and in-game mechanics.
Siege Sensitivity Calculator Formula and Mathematical Explanation
The math behind Rainbow Six Siege sensitivity relies on the default mouse multiplier of 0.02. The game takes your input sensitivity, multiplies it by this constant, and then processes it through your DPI. Here is the step-by-step derivation used by our siege sensitivity calculator:
1. Hipfire cm/360 Derivation
The physical distance (in centimeters) required to perform a 360-degree turn in-game is calculated as follows:
- Degrees per Count: DPI * Horizontal Sens * 0.02
- Counts for 360: 360 / (Degrees per Count)
- cm/360: (Counts for 360 / DPI) * 2.54
Variable Table
| Variable | Meaning | Unit | Typical Range |
|---|---|---|---|
| DPI | Mouse Hardware Resolution | Dots Per Inch | 400 – 3200 |
| Sens | In-game Hipfire Value | Integer | 1 – 100 |
| FOV | Field of View | Degrees | 60 – 90 |
| Multiplier | Game Engine Constant | Factor | 0.02 (Standard) |
Practical Examples (Real-World Use Cases)
Example 1: The Tactical Entry Fragger
A player uses 800 DPI and a 10/10 Hipfire Sensitivity. They want to know their 1.0x ADS distance if their ADS setting is 50. Using the siege sensitivity calculator, we find their hipfire cm/360 is approximately 25.4cm. Their 1.0x ADS cm/360 scales to roughly 42.3cm. This setup allows for fast hipfire turns while maintaining precision during ADS gunfights.
Example 2: The High-Precision Sniper
A Kali main uses 400 DPI and a 5/5 Hipfire Sensitivity. Their 12x scope sensitivity is set to 100. The siege sensitivity calculator shows a massive hipfire distance of 101.6cm for a 360. This ultra-low sensitivity ensures that even at extreme zoom, pixel-perfect adjustments are possible for holding tight angles.

Key Factors That Affect Siege Sensitivity Calculator Results
- Mouse DPI: The hardware foundation. Higher DPI makes your siege sensitivity calculator outputs smaller (faster movement).
- Aspect Ratio: While not changing the cm/360, aspect ratios like 4:3 stretch pixels, making horizontal movement *feel* faster than vertical movement.
- Monitor Distance Coefficient: Siege uses focal length scaling. Changing FOV changes the “zoom” of your hipfire, which the siege sensitivity calculator must account for to keep ADS feel consistent.
- Mouse Pad Surface: Friction affects “perceived sensitivity.” A cloth pad feels slower than a hard pad, even if the siege sensitivity calculator shows the same cm/360.
- Polling Rate: 1000Hz vs 8000Hz doesn’t change the calculation but improves the smoothness and latency of the movement registered.
- Windows Pointer Precision: Always disable “Enhance Pointer Precision” in Windows to ensure the siege sensitivity calculator math remains accurate without artificial acceleration.
